China’s First-Half Current Account Surplus Reaches 2.62 Trillion Yuan

China’s first‑half current‑account surplus has climbed to 2.62 trillion yuan, reshaping both regional and global liquidity flows.

Deep Dive into the Micro‑Economic Drivers

In the first six months, the bulk of the 2.62 trillion yuan surplus stems from trade surplus (1.8 trillion yuan) and net services income (0.6 trillion yuan). This marks a 38 % increase over last year’s 1.9 trillion yuan figure for the same period.

Foreign‑Reserve and Liquidity Dynamics

The expanding surplus pushes China’s foreign‑exchange reserves close to $3.2 trillion, creating a new buffer for the central bank’s liquidity management. Concurrently, the yuan has appreciated by 0.4 %.

Ripple Effects on Global Trade Balances

  • While the U.S.–China trade surplus narrows, EU‑China exports have risen by 12 %.
  • Energy and raw‑material exports have grown 7 %, tempering volatility in global commodity markets.
  • Credit flows to emerging markets signal a positive outlook for the sustainability of the surplus.
